A MAN has been given a suspended prison sentence after being found in possession of a machete.

Dale Hardman, from Grove Park, Wormbridge, also had a throwing knife and a side handle baton.

The 37-year-old pleaded guilty to having the three weapons in a public place when he appeared before Hereford Magistrates Court.

Hardman also admitted possessing cannabis.

The court was told that Hardman was found with the weapons "without good reason or lawful authority" in the village of Wormbridge.

He was given a four-month prison sentence which was suspended for 12 months.

Hardman must also pay a victim's surcharge of £120.

The weapons, the court heard, would be disposed of by West Mercia Police.
